Problem 7
-
9
(Comprehensive Receivables Problem)
Braddock Inc. had the following long
-
term receivable account balances at
December 31, 2016.
Note receivable from sale of division $1,500,000
Note receivable from offi
cer 400,000
Transactions during 2017 and other information relating to Braddocks long
-
term receivables were as follows.
1.
The $1,500,000 note receivable is dated May 1, 2016,
bears interest at 9%, and represents the balance of the
consideration
received from the sale of Braddocks electronics division to New York Company. Principal
payments of $500,000 plus appropriate
interest are due on May 1, 2017, 2018, and 2019. The first
principal
and interest payment was made on May 1,
2017. Collection of the note installments is reasonably assured.
2.
The $400,000 note receivable is dated December 31, 2016, bears interest at 8%, and is due on December 31,
2019. The note
is due from Sean Ma
y, president of Braddock Inc. and is collateralized by 10,000 shares of
Braddocks common stock. Interest
is payable annually on December 31, and all interest payments were
paid on their due dates through December 31,
2017. The quoted market price of Bradd
ocks common stock
was $45 per share on December 31, 2017.
Instructions
a)
Show the balance sheet items that ar
e related to the above two note
receivables for 2016 and 2017.
